Summer-Louise: 3 babies born in Scotland since 1974, given to girls, peaking at 3 births in 2009.

Summer-Louise is a modern compound name blending the English word "Summer" with the classic French Louise. Summer derives from Old English *sumor*, the warmest season, symbolising brightness and vitality, while Louise is the feminine form of Louis, from Germanic *hlud* (famous) and *wiga* (warrior), meaning "renowned warrior." The name carries no famous historical bearers due to its contemporary coinage, but it shares roots with notable figures like Queen Louise of Prussia and suffragette Louise Eates. Place connections are indirect: Summer shares its root with Somerset, England's "land of the summer settlers," while Louise appears in Lake Louise, Canada, named after Princess Louise Caroline Alberta. This hyphenated style became popular in Scotland from the 1990s, reflecting a trend for combining seasonal, nature-inspired names with classic favourites.
